14:22 — Compaction on the Brindle queue's segment store stalled; consumers began replaying tombstoned messages. Operator paused the compactor, snapshotted the offending segment, and resumed with the skip-corrupt flag. Lag recovered within nine minutes. For the reviewer: the patched compactor behavior is what this diff changes, and the reproducing build is identified by the trace token below.

trace token, bagag-kawep: htk6_d2d45a

- [ ] **Partner SFTP drop (Kestrel feed):** Before tagging the release, confirm the outbound drop job writes to the partner's staging folder, not production, and that file checksums match the manifest generated by the packager. Retain the manifest for ninety days per the Veylan agreement. Record the drop in the release log, and note that each deposited archive must embed the build token that appears below.

session token of kahag-bawip = htk6_729d08

## Tuning

The receipt mailer (Almsgate) batches donation receipts and sends through the Thornquay relay. On-call: if the queue backs up, resist the urge to crank batch size — the relay rate-limits per connection, and bigger batches just mean bigger retries. Scale worker count first, then shorten the flush interval. Dedupe window must stay longer than the retry horizon or donors get duplicate receipts, which generates tickets. All knobs live in one place and are read at worker start. Current production values follow.

tuning table, kajop-yafof:
QUOTAS = {
    "wenath": 10,
    "ulaael": 5,
}

We will introduce a third subscription tier, Corvane Plus, positioned between Standard and Enterprise. Pricing lands at roughly 1.6x Standard with analytics, priority support, and multi-seat admin included. Pilot cohort of 200 accounts starts next month; full rollout follows one quarter later if churn stays under threshold. Marketing spend is front-loaded. Engineering confirms feature readiness. Revenue modelling shows break-even within five months. The broader positioning rationale is captured in the confidential note below.

management briefing: Project Zorix slips by six weeks because of the audit delay.